Description
At present, Beipmu has a single "global settings" that can be applied to multiple input/output windows. But there are more than one settings "scheme" that I reuse across my Beipmu windows, so being able to have more than one named group would be useful.
For example:
My output windows are font size 16, with no time display except tool tips.
My channel spawn windows are font size 14 to save a little vertical space since I don't care about them as much, but they have time display always turned on.
People might want different settings like font color on regular input windows versus ones that prepend a group message command, or might have settings they apply to all their output windows for one game, and have a different set for another game.
As for impact of just having it work with a single saved group of settings in Global, I usually have at least 9 characters across several games, whose output windows use Global settings. But those 9 characters collectively have 12 spawn windows that all use a different group of settings, each having to be individually set at present.
So an interface could be something like Putty's saved sessions. Set up a window how you want, go into the settings and choose to save it as a group that you name yourself. And in the same spot you could click an existing group and apply it to the window.
